Shenzhen Tongzhou Testing Co.,Ltd FCC ID: 2AON7-RH08 This report shall not be reproduced except in full, without the written approval of Shenzhen Tongzhou Testing Co.,Ltd Page 1 of 2 RADIO FREQUENCY EXPOSURE Limit According to section 4.3.1 of KDB 447498 D01 General RF Exposure Guidance v06, SAR evaluation is required if the separation distance between the user and/or bystander and the antenna and/or radiating element of the device is less than or equal to 20 cm, except when the device operates at or below the applicable output power level (adjusted for tune-up tolerance) for the specified separation distance defined in Appendix A. Appendix A SAR Test Exclusion Thresholds for 100 MHz – 6 GHz and ≤ 50 mm MHz 5 10 15 20 25 mm 150 39 77 116 155 194 SAR Test Exclusion Threshold (mW) 300 27 55 82 110 137 450 22 45 67 89 112 835 16 33 49 66 82 900 16 32 47 63 79 1500 12 24 37 49 61 1900 11 22 33 44 54 2450 10 19 29 38 48 3600 8 16 24 32 40 5200 7 13 20 26 33 5400 6 13 19 26 32 5800 6 12 19 25 31 MHz 30 35 40 45 50 mm 150 232 271 310 349 387 SAR Test Exclusion Threshold (mW) 300 164 192 219 246 274 450 134 157 179 201 224 835 98 115 131 148 164 900 95 111 126 142 158 1500 73 86 98 110 122 1900 65 76 87 98 109 2450 57 67 77 86 96 3600 47 55 63 71 79 5200 39 46 53 59 66 5400 39 45 52 58 65 5800 37 44 50 56 62 Note: Manufacturer declared that the maximum antenna gain is 0.22dBi(Max.). Shenzhen Tongzhou Testing Co.,Ltd FCC ID: 2AON7-RH08 This report shall not be reproduced except in full, without the written approval of Shenzhen Tongzhou Testing Co.,Ltd Page 2 of 2 Conducted Power Results Test Mode Channel Frequency (MHz) Measured Peak Output Power (dBm) GFSK 00 2402 -2.76 39 2441 -2.37 78 2480 -2.5 π/4-DQPSK 00 2402 -1.99 39 2441 -1.61 78 2480 -1.81 Manufacturing tolerance GFSK (Peak) Channel Channel 0 Channel 39 Channel 78 Target (dBm) -3.0 -2.5 -3.0 Tolerance ±(dB) 1.0 1.0 1.0 π/4-DQPSK (Peak) Channel Channel 0 Channel 39 Channel 78 Target (dBm) -2.0 -2.0 -2.0 Tolerance ±(dB) 1.0 1.0 1.0 Results Test Mode Channel Frequency (MHz) Max. Tune Up Power (dBm, Peak) Max. Eirp including Tune Up (dBm, Peak) Max. Eirp including Tune Up (mW, Peak) Exemption Limit (mW) GFSK 2402 -2.0 -1.78 0.66 10 2441 -1.5 -1.28 0.74 10 2480 -2.0 -1.78 0.66 10 π/4-DQPSK 2402 -1.0 -0.78 0.84 10 2441 -1.0 -0.78 0.84 10 2480 -1.0 -0.78 0.84 10 The antenna gain of the EUT for BT is 0.22dBi(Max). the Maximum Eirp is used for Routine Evaluation Exemption according to section 4.3.1 of KDB 447498 D01. So, the SAR evaluation is not required.
